What are some typical challenges faced by entry level front end web developers when working on team projects?

Entry level front end web developers often encounter challenges such as adapting to a team’s established coding standards, learning to use version control systems like Git in collaborative workflows, and communicating effectively with designers, back-end developers, and project managers. It can also be challenging to manage feedback and code reviews, which are crucial for maintaining code quality. Over time, these experiences help new developers grow their technical and soft skills, making them more effective contributors to the team.

What Does an Entry-Level Front-End Web Developer Do?

An entry-level front end web developer helps create the user interface and interactive aspects of a website. As an entry-level worker, you assist members of the web development team who program websites using HTML, CSS, and JavaScript code. As a junior member of a web development team, your duties include testing site code or handling specific aspects of a design and development project. Your responsibilities often include preparing visual elements using code and image editing software such as Photoshop or InDesign. In addition to web sites, entry-level front end developers program and test mobile and web applications.

What does an Entry Level Front End Web Developer do?

An Entry Level Front End Web Developer is responsible for creating and maintaining the visual and interactive elements of websites and web applications. They work primarily with technologies like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ript to ensure web pages are user-friendly, responsive, and visually appealing. They often collaborate with designers and back-end developers to implement features and fix bugs. This role typically involves learning and applying best practices in web development while gaining experience in a professional environ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Entry Level Front End Web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Front End Web Developer, you need a solid understanding of H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and responsive design, often demonstrated through a portfolio or relevant coursework. Familiarity with version control tools like Git, basic knowledge of frameworks such as React or Vue.js, and exposure to code editors and browser developer tools are typically expected. Strong problem-solving,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help you collaborate with teams and address user needs efficiently. These skills and qualities are crucial for building functional, user-friendly interfaces and ensuring successful project delivery in a fast-evolving tech environment.
